Conventional Morality
The stage in moral development where individuals make decisions based on societal rules and laws.
Postconventional Stage
A stage in Kohlberg's theory of moral development, in which individuals base their moral judgments on principles that transcend societal rules.
Legal Costs
Refers to the expenses associated with legal services, including lawyer fees, court fees, and any other expenditures incurred during the legal process.
Limbic System
A complex system of nerves and networks in the brain, involved in emotions, behavior, and long-term memory.
